Our first ever collab was with Pressure Drop last year, and this marks the return leg, brewed at Baron. A New England style IPA with all the juiciest, fleshiest hops we could get our grubby little mitts on. Riwaka, Mosaic and HBC 586.

Can from Beer Cave. Pours lightly hazed yellow gold with a thin white head. Aromas of melon and peach, faint resin and bubblegum. Taste is fruit salad sweets, peach and apricot. Chalky texture, light bitter finish.

Can from House Of Trembling Madness. Hazy pale golden body with an off-white head. Lively carbonation. Good lacing. Aroma of melon and peach. Flavour of lime and eucalyptus. Medium body with a slick texture. Soft fizz. This is fantastic - clean, hoppy and fruity.
